Nice work on the Drexler backfill scheduler, Tomas — the cron fan-out is much cleaner now. One thing: you're hardcoding retry and batch values inline in three places, which will bite us when we tune the Quillview cluster. Pull them into the config module and reference them everywhere. For context while you're new here, these are the values we currently run with in production:

tuning table, yahap-hahip:
BUDGETS = {
    "praiel": 88,
    "quenox": 61,
    "nordor": 332,
    "gorix": 835,
    "ruswyn": 186,
}

**Checklist item 7 — User module carve-out.** Welcome aboard! Before you flip the flag, make sure the extracted user service (Drossel) owns all auth reads and the old Kelpwright monolith paths are dark — grep for the legacy `user_core` imports, there shouldn't be any left. Run the contract tests twice; they're flaky on cold caches. Once green, record the deploy against the token that appears below.

pipeline stamp: htk4_66df

Welcome aboard! The Chalkline timetable solver is our constraint engine for school schedules. Releases ship every other Thursday; you'll cut the build, run the regression suite, and sign off on solver benchmarks. It's pretty painless once you've done one. The full release checklist lives on the internal page below.

dashboard of bagep-taguf = https://vault.nelvrodata.internal/ticket

## Authentication

Before running any Driftgate migration, please confirm you are targeting the staging cluster, as zero-downtime migrations apply in two phases and a mistaken production run cannot be trivially rolled back. The migration runner authenticates against our internal Schema Registry service, which validates each phase before it executes. For your contractor account, use the following key.

gateway credential: qvz23-XSZTNBjrucz4Q49XMT1TuVw